### Runbook: Recovering a throttled service account

If a Kestrelgate internal API gateway account gets rate-limited into oblivion (yes, it happens — usually a retry loop gone feral), don't just bump the quota. Pause the offending client, clear the token bucket via the admin console, and re-enable with the default tier. If the account is fully locked, recovery needs the on-call lead and the passphrase below.

recovery phrase for yajof-bagap: oliwyn-ulaael

To the dispatch desk — hi folks, quick one from the Brindlehaven warehouse. We've got the key-card stock for the new Corvale site boxed up and ready: three cartons, shrink-wrapped, sitting in the secure cage by bay 5. These are blanks but still controlled items, so they can't just ride along with general freight. I'd rather they go out on a dedicated run tomorrow morning if you can swing it. The confidential courier hand-over instruction is below.

courier memo of yajef-bajep: the frawyn jordor courier leaves the norwyn ledger at gate 2781 under passcode 330769

TICKET-4471: Staging env misconfigured after user-module split

The Oakhollow monolith's user module was extracted into a new service, IdentKit, last sprint. Staging still points auth calls at the monolith, which now 404s. Root cause: staging .env was never updated with IdentKit's service credential, so the new client falls back to legacy routing.

Fix is one line. Rotate the credential first since the old one shipped in a debug build. Then add this to staging's .env.

vault entry, yadug-tadug: COURIER_KEY8=1ec8724c

## Building Access — Spares Room (Hullbrook Annex)

Contractors: the spare hardware room is down the east corridor on the ground floor, third door on the left. Sign in at the front desk first and grab a visitor lanyard. Anything you take out, jot it in the blue logbook — yes, even the little stuff. The door self-locks, so don't wedge it. To get in, punch in the code below.

staff pass of hagug-taguf = bdg-HJ-9